In patients presenting with the above symptoms, I generally advise the following-

Diet modification- avoiding rich spicy food, taking lots of water, taking small frequent meals at regular intervals, taking lots of dietary fibers, avoid smoking and alcohol if any. Take your time, chew your food properly and swallow.
Exercise- brisk walking, cycling, swimming enhances metabolism.
Pantoprazole-levosulpiride for regular bowel habits.
Dicyclomine for stomach pain.
A course of antibiotics with ofloxacin-ornidazole will be helpful to tackle stomach infection.
Probiotics like lactobacillus.

You can consult the above with your treating or family doctor and get these prescribed.
Continue the above schedule for 1 month and follow up if possible.

Bowel movements 3-4 times a day is more than normal.
It can be due to IBS or you can have such habits since long time. If it is not troublesome, nothing needs to be done about the bowel movements right now. If it is, a course of Normaxin-RT might be helpful.
Indigestion problem for such long period should be investigated further.
I would suggest an USG whole abdomen, an Upper GI Endoscopy and H.pylori assay.
